Re: IO Expansion

Use momentary switches. That way you never take the risk of leaving it on. if (ReefAngel.IO.GetChannel(0)) ReefAngel.LightsOn(); if (ReefAngel.IO.GetChannel(1)) ReefAngel.WaterChangeModeStart(); Thanks! Re: 2 RAs on same network

They would have different IP internally so you'd just have to forward a different port to the second one. So port 2010 internally would point to RA2 on port 2000. If your router doesn't support that you can change the port on the wifi module to 2010 as well. That's what I'll have to do. How do you ...

Re: Using a waveline Return pump like a Vectra

ReefAngel.DCPump.Threshold=30; That will set the minimum. We dont have an upper but you could easily add one by setting your speed to your desired setting. The other part we could use the tide class to set your variation and still allow you to select your mode. I'll write some code up this weekend....
